Farriers Lodge is a beautiful, two-bedroom, barn conversion located to an exceptional position with The Stables development adjacent to Raithby Hall. The property boasts views from the front to the Grade II listed parish church, and the Methodist chapel dated to 1779 – a Grade I listed property having been opened by the founder of Methodism, John Wesley, who described the village as an ‘Earthly Paradise’.

The property is entered to the East side, with a long hallway stepping through to a dining room, with adjacent kitchen, and lounge with full-height windows to the front looking across to the Church. Two bedrooms, including a master with en suite shower room, and family bathroom are located to the first floor. There are high ceilings throughout.

The Stables development is laid out with properties circling gravelled courtyards, Farriers Lodge being first on the right. The property benefits from two dedicated parking spaces, adjacent to the house, within the gravelled courtyard, a patio garden with church view and an outside store.

Raithby is located on the bus route running from the city of Lincoln to the coast at Skegness, stopping at the nearby market towns of Spilsby and Horncastle, providing a conveniently-located range of services, amenities and schooling.
